79 front spring sag

hello all, my 79 f150 2wd seems to be signifigantly lower in the front than the back, i want the truck leveled out but dont know what the best way to go about doing this is. if i were to replace the front coil springs with new ones, im sure it would help but how long until they reach the level that the old ones are at. could spring spacers do the trick or has any one tried swapping in the coil springs from the 4x4 f150 and seen how they settled over time? just tryin to get some ideas.

I replaced the original OEM front springs on my truck in 1991 when I swapped in the 429.

I went with the springs for a 78 460 w/AC to provide enough spec for the weight.


I suggest you do the same as it is up the front springs to provide for camber and no alignment shop will do an alignment on a truck with sagging springs.
